A light earthquake with magnitude 4 (ml/mb) was reported 7 km S of Emporeío, Greece (4 miles) on Saturday. A tsunami warning has not been issued (Does not indicate if a tsunami actually did or will exist). Exact location of event, depth 15.037 km, 25.4463° East, 36.2867° North. The 4-magnitude earthquake was detected at 06:57:25 / 6:57 am (local time epicenter). All ids that are associated to the event: us6000pm9g. Unique identifier: us6000pm9g. Global time and date of event 25/01/25 / 2025-01-25 06:57:25 / January 25, 2025 @ 6:57 am UTC/GMT. The earthquake occurred at a depth of 15.037 km (9 miles) below the earth’s surface.
Earthquakes 4.0 to 5.0 are often felt, but only causes minor damage. In the past 24 hours, there have been one hundred and eighty-four, in the last 10 days one hundred and eighty-four, in the past 30 days one hundred and eighty-four and in the last 365 days one hundred and eighty-eight earthquakes of magnitude 3.0 or greater that have been detected in the same area. Each year there are an estimated 13,000 light quakes in the world.
